Portfolio Management Associate

Morgan Stanley
Red Bank, NJ


Job Description
POSITION SUMMARY 
Portfolio Management Associates provide exceptional service to our clients and support Financial Advisor(s) (FAs)/ Private Wealth Advisor(s) (PWAs)/ teams on a daily basis. As key members of the service team, they support FAs / PWAs/team with developing financial plans and investment strategies based on client goals. Leading with a client first mindset, a successful candidate for this role will have strong interpersonal skills and their focus will be on delivering an exceptional client experience. In supporting Financial Advisor(s) (FAs)/ Private Wealth Advisor(s) (PWAs)/ teams, this role requires an in-depth understanding of market conditions, trends and overall economic outlook. 


DUTIES and RESPONSIBILITIES 
• Portfolio Management & Business Development: 
• At the direction of the FA/PWA/team, entering new or adjusting existing asset allocations 
• At the request of the client and/or FA/PWA/team, preparing and reviewing various client reports from firm-approved systems for existing or prospective clients 
• At the request of the client and/or FA/PWA/team, assisting with research using firm-approved systems 
• At the request of FA/PWA/team, participating in existing client and/or prospective client meetings, representing the service lens 
• At the direction of the client or FA/PWA/team, making updates to clients’ estate, trust, retirement, and insurance objectives 
• Reviewing new client prospects that are developed through leads and referrals in relation to the FA/PWA/team’s client service model 
• At the direction of FA/PWA/team, executing against all clerical elements of digital and in-person marketing strategies including conferences and seminars or webinars, websites, social media and regular email connectivity 
• Providing feedback and suggesting upgrades to Portfolio Management business partners on firm-approved tools and resources 


EDUCATION, EXPERIENCE, KNOWLEDGE, and SKILLS 

Education and/or Experience 
• 2+ years of experience in a field relevant to the position required 
• Four-year college degree or professional certification preferred 
• Active Series 7 (GS) and Series 66 (AG/RA) or Series 63 (AG) and Series 65 (RA) required 
• Additional product licenses may be required 

Knowledge/Skills 

• Knowledge of financial services products, including but not limited to equities, bonds, options, mutual funds, annuities, insurance, and managed accounts 
• Technically proficient and quick learner of new and updated platforms 
• Detail oriented with superior organizational skills and ability to prioritize 
• Expert knowledge of basic personal computer, MS Office (particularly MS Excel) and internet applications 
• Exceptional writing, interpersonal and client service skills 
• Strong time management skills 
• Team player with the ability to collaborate with others 
• Ability to work in a fast-paced, evolving environment 
• Adaptable and ability to multi-task 
• Goal oriented, self-motivated and results driven 

Reports to
• Business Service Officer
